 Tasted by rothdog on 10/30/2007 & rated 77 points: Although slightly better than the '03 Caparone Zinfandel and '03 Caparone Cabernet Sauvignon, this is one musty, mousey, messed up wine. Murky and ruby/brick red, this wine shows little varietal typicity due to faults such as high acidity and high levels of Brettanomyces. Similar notes for the previously mentioned wines. I take no joy in bashing this winery as I am a true wine lover and do not like belittling someone else's work, but you will be better off if you heed my warning and steer clear of this producer. California is one of the most diverse wine regions in the world, with almost 100 grape varieties grown in almost 10 viticultural areas, including dozens of ­different microclimates and soil types, as well as a very individualistic set of ­winemakers, many with international experience, which adds to and deepens that diversity.
